Michael Meadows worked as a print and broadcast journalist for 10 years before moving into Journalism Education in the late 1980s. His research interests include community and Indigenous media history, audiences, policy and practice; media representations of First Nations people in Australia and Canada; journalism ethics and practices; and Australian rockclimbing history. He has published numerous journal articles, book chapters and books, including: Songlines to Satellites (with Helen Molnar in 2001); Voices in the Wilderness (2001), Developing Dialogues (with Susan Forde and Kerrie Foxwell, 2009) and The living rock (2015). He retired from full-time academic duties in 2015 and is an adjunct professor with the Griffith Centre for Cultural Research, Griffith University, in Brisbane.
